Variables

  • Math: Math SAT score
  • Verbal: Verbal SAT score
  • Credits: Number of credits the student is registered for
  • Year: Year in college (1=Freshman, 2=Sophomore, 3=Junior, 4=Senior)
  • Exercise: Time (in minutes) spent exercising in a typical day
  • Sleep: Time (in hours) spent sleeping in a typical day
  • Veg: Are you a vegetarian (yes, no, some)
  • Cell: Do you own a smart phone (yes, no)

Context

In 2015 college students at a large state university completed asurvey about their academic and personal life. Questions ranged from”How many credits are you registered for this semester?” to “Would youdefine yourself as a vegetarian?”

The researcher randomly selected 325 students from the university; 312 responded to the survey.

Prompt

The cell-phone datafile is available in the Data section below.

Once again, here is the research question for this lab.

Based on a recent study, roughly80% of college students in the U.S. own a smartphone. Is the proportionof smartphone owners lower at this university?

Respond to each of the following in your initial post.

  1. State your hypotheses in symbolic form and in words. (The followingshould be clear in your answer: the population of interest and themeaning of the proportion p in terms of the variable Cell.)
  2. StatCrunch uses a normal model to estimate the P-value probability. Verify that normality conditions are met.
  3. Use StatCrunch to conduct the hypothesis test. (directions)
    Copy and paste the results (the StatCrunch output window) into your initial post.
  4. Give your P-value and interpret its meaning as a conditional probability.
  5. State a conclusion that answers the research question. Use asignificance level of 5%. (Your answer should include the P-value andreference the population and the variable Cell.)
